Greece should reinstate its unvaccinated health workers

2022-11-29T12:04:00.566Z


According to the Greek Minister of Health, opposed to this reinstatement, the decision to sideline these caregivers should be canceled from January 1, 2023 by the Council of State.


Greece will reinstate thousands of health sector employees who had refused to be vaccinated against Covid-19, the Minister of Health announced on Tuesday after a court decision to this effect.

The judgment will be implemented, although in my opinion it is a dangerous decision for public health,

” Health Minister Thanos Plevris told Mega TV.

According to Thanos Plevris, the decision that came into effect a year ago to sideline some 6,500 unvaccinated employees should be reversed from January 1, 2023, and possibly before.

The Kathimerini

daily

reported in October that more than 2,000 health workers remained unvaccinated, including some 170 doctors.

Greece's highest administrative court, the Council of State, last week called for the measure to be reversed.

More than 5.3 million cases of Covid-19 have been recorded in Greece since the start of the pandemic.

More than 34,000 deaths have been attributed to the coronavirus, according to the Ministry of Health.
